Cross section of the C13(α,n)O16 reaction: A background for the measurement of geo-neutrinos

S. Harissopulos, H. W. Becker, J. W. Hammer, A. Lagoyannis, C. Rolfs, and F. Strieder
Phys. Rev. C 72, 062801(R) – Published 22 December 2005

Abstract

The absolute cross section of the C13(α,n)O16 reaction has been measured at Eα=0.8 to 8.0 MeV with an overall accuracy of 4%. The precision is needed to subtract reliably a background in the observation of geo-neutrinos, e.g. in the KamLAND detector.
